PROPERTY
A beautifully presented former Miller’s cottage dating from circa 1835, offering a rare blend of historic character and modern living, located in the heart of Sundridge, close to picturesque countryside, local amenities, and a short drive from Sevenoaks Station with fast rail links to London. This delightful end-of-terrace cottage offers a truly versatile living space perfect for families, commuters and those seeking a countryside lifestyle. Steeped in period charm, the property features original fireplaces, exposed beams and a thoughtful renovation throughout, creating a warm and inviting interior.

Upon arrival, there are steps leading up to the entrance with a pretty picket fence and a tiered front garden with a Silver Birch that welcomes you into this unique home.

You enter the property into a spacious, light-filled living room, rich with exposed beams and a welcoming wood-burning stove, creating a warm and inviting atmosphere. Towards the back is the stairs to the first floor with understairs storage and the adjacent dining area flows seamlessly into a bespoke kitchen equipped with solid oak in-frame cupboards; solid oak worktops and a classic butler sink with gold tap to match the cabinetry finishes as well as space for a range cooker. To the immediate left is a separate utility room with space for a washing machine and tumble dryer. A stable door in the kitchen opens directly out to the rear garden. A further ground floor reception room offers flexible use, ideal as a third bedroom, home office or snug and sits adjacent to the elegant period-style family bathroom featuring engraved marble floor tiles, and classic white suite with roll-top bath with shower over and glass screen, pedestal basin and WC.

The property benefits from double glazed windows with mains gas central heating and a modern combi boiler.

On the first floor are two good sized bedrooms. To the right is the generous principal bedroom that overlooks Sundridge Mill Pond with painted exposed beams and fireplace. It benefits from handy eaves storage and there is space for freestanding wardrobes. The secondary rear bedroom offers peaceful garden views with a large window letting floods of light in. The landing also has a large storage cupboard between the two bedrooms.

OUTSIDE
The extensive south-facing rear garden that stretches approximately 125 feet is a standout feature, perfect for alfresco dining, children to play or gardening enthusiasts. To the immediate rear of the property is a patio area which extends down the side of the property and leads to a large side access with a gate to get to the front entrance. Colourful shrubs and plants frame the borders of the garden along with fruit trees to create a delightful outdoor retreat. A powered and lit summer house sits on a sandstone patio which is currently used as an artist’s studio provides an ideal home office, studio or leisure space. There is also space for further dining next to an ornamental pond. At the immediate rear of the garden is a useful storage shed and some raised vegetable beds, with the property backing onto open countryside, enjoying a pleasant outlook and good privacy. There is on road parking in a lay-by close to the property.

LOCATION
Enjoy the very best of village and semi-rural living in the heart of Sundridge, with a variety of superb countryside walks close at hand, including well-regarded routes leading towards Ide Hill and the surrounding North Downs countryside. The area is ideal for those who enjoy walking, cycling and spending time outdoors, while still benefiting from the charm and amenities of a well-served village. Local amenities include a village shop/post office, a village school, a park and a fantastic pub.

The charming market town of Westerham is 2.5 miles to the West offering a wealth of cafes, boutique shops, pubs, restaurants and even a local vineyard and brewery. The larger town of Sevenoaks is 3 miles away and has an even wider array of shopping and leisure facilities including the Stag Theatre and cinema and Sevenoaks leisure centre with swimming pool and fitness suite.

For those commuting into the city, Sevenoaks mainline station (fast rail services to London Bridge, London Charing Cross, Waterloo East and London Cannon Street) is just 2.6 miles away. The M25/A21 (junction 5) is close by at the Chevening interchange and gives access to the major motorway network, Gatwick and Heathrow airports, Channel Tunnel, the south coast and the excellent Bluewater Shopping Centre.

There is an excellent range of educational facilities in both the state and private sectors including Sundridge, Riverhead Infants, Amherst and Ide Hill primary schools. A selection of grammar and comprehensive schools in Sevenoaks, Tonbridge and Tunbridge Wells. Preparatory schools in Sevenoaks including New Beacon, Granville and Sevenoaks and Radnor House in Sundridge itself.

The area boasts an outstanding range of sports and leisure facilities with several fantastic golf courses, an extensive network of bridle paths and foot paths and many other historical places of interest close by including Chartwell, Hever Castle, Emmetts Garden and Knole Park.
